The Function of Multidisciplinary Teams in the Treatment of Chronic Neuroimaging in Neurosurgery Disease Clinic:
The function of multidisciplinary teams in the treatment of chronic neurological diseases in neurosurgery clinics is vital to ensure holistic, patient-centered care. Chronic neurological conditions, such as neurodegenerative diseases, traumatic brain injuries, chronic pain, and epilepsy, often require the combined expertise of multiple specialists to achieve optimal patient outcomes. Neuroimaging plays a crucial role in these team-based approaches by providing valuable insights into disease progression, guiding treatment strategies, and assisting in preoperative and postoperative planning.
